Nov. 2, 2011
KAPOLEI, Hawaii Stanford's women's golf team carded rounds of 295 and 291 (+10) and is in fourth place after 36 holes at the Rainbow Wahine Invitational. The Cardinal trails UCLA by 20 strokes and is two strokes out of second place.
Kristina Wong (-2) fired rounds of 73 and 69, good for a tie for third. Wong trails UCLA's Lee Lopez by three strokes. Wong's second round included an eleven-hole run that saw six birdies and five pars.
Sally Watson (-1) is tied for fifth after shooting 71 and 72. Watson birdied three of her final six holes to pull within four strokes of the leader.
Marissa Mar (+5) is tied for 17th after rounds of 75 and 74.
Lila Barton (+8) carded consecutive rounds of 76 to tie for 26th.
Danielle Frasier is ten-over after shooting 76-78. She is tied for 30th.
